Sean Considine
Official Bio College: Iowa Height: 6-01/8
Position: Safety Weight: 212
Class: Senior 40-Yard: 4.55
SCOUTING REPORT
Strengths: Physical and tough...Does a nice job in run support...Very hard worker...Highly decorated and very productive player in the Big Ten...Great special teams performer.
Weaknesses: Lacks ideal physical tools...Ball skills are questionable...Does not look real natural in coverage and is only average in that area...Might have a limited upside.
Notes: Former walk on who should carry on the Hawkeyes strong recent tradition of sending safeties to the pro ranks...Solid prospect who could come off the board higher than most think.
